Engine-program supply pressure(since 2023)
FAA registry — US-registered fleet
Engines account for roughly half of all MRO spend, so engine programs shedding aircraft are where retirement supply carries the most value.
| Engine model | Active tails | Engine units | Retired since ’23 | Exported | Avg age at dereg |
|---|---|---|---|---|---|
| GE CF34 series | 676 | 1,352 | 87 | 38 | 23.4 yr |
| GE CF34-10E6 | 22 | 44 | 17 | 26 | 15.8 yr |
| GE CF34-3B | 329 | 658 | 2 | 37 | 14.1 yr |
| GE CF34-8E5 | 693 | 1,386 | 0 | 3 | 15 yr |
| GE CF34-10E5A1 | 8 | 16 | 0 | 15 | 12.8 yr |
| GE CF34-8E5A2 | 2 | 4 | 0 | 0 | — |
FAA registry data, US-registered aircraft only. Counts reflect the engine model as registered — generic “series” rows coexist with thrust-variant rows, so per-variant figures are partial. Retired = domestic deregistrations (a teardown proxy, not a confirmed part-out); exported aircraft left the US fleet intact. Active tails span every family the engine flies on, not just this one.
